14.06.2004 - 19th International Coordinating Board

On the 8th of June at Motor Sich JSC (Zaporozhye) the 19th meeting of International Coordinating Board was held relating to collaboration in the field of aircraft engine-building between the Russian Federation and Ukraine. The meeting was headed by Mr. S.Yu.Rynkevich, co-chairman of MKS, Deputy General Director of Rosaviakosmos; Mr. V.P.Kovtun, the member of MKS, the chief of Aviation Industry Administration of the Ministry of Industrial Politics of Ukraine; Mr. V.M. Chuyko, Deputy Co-Chairman of MKS, President of ASSAD.

The following issues were being settled on the agenda:

  • The course of performing the intergovernmental agreements between the Russian Federation and Ukraine relating to building and production of D-436T1/TP and AI-22 engines.
  • SE Progress ZMKB, Tupolev JSC and TsIAM are to ensure completion of introducing the ground airborne control and diagnostics system of the D-436T1/TP engine for operation on ‘on-condition’ basis in 2004.
  • Take into account the statement of Mr. V.A. Yakovlev (Saluyt FGUP MMPP) about elimination of delays in supplying the accessories of D-436T1/TP engines in September, 2004.
  • Entrust the General Administration of ASSAD with a task to prepare and coordinate the working group staff within a ten-day period relating to preparation of the Protocol to Intergovernmental agreement No.15 dtd. 08.09.1993 with regard to manufacture and distribution of intellectual property for the D-436T/T;
  • The issues of building, development and production of the AI-222-25 engine.
  • Note that the AI-222-25 engine is built in accordance with “the schedule of building the AI-222-25 engine for Yak-130 aircraft ” established by the Customer.
  • Ask Air Force of the Ministry of Defence of the Russian Federation to consider the possibility of increasing the volume of financing the building of the AI-222-25 engine for Yak-130 aircraft in 2004-2005.
  • The progress of work on the AI-500 engine (AI-450 TP) by SE Progress ZMKB.
  • Include Mr. V.A. Shaitov, Chief of Armament of Air Force of Ukraine, in the membership of MKS.
